🔴 Title : Functionality issue in theme change on webapp related to heading and sidebar menu
🔴 Bug : In light mode, the sidebar menu and headings do not stay fixed at the top of the screen when you scroll down. This pinning functionality is only active when dark mode is enabled.
🔴 Changes : Possible Cause: Light mode theme might lack pinning functionality due to CSS/JS specific to dark mode or a visual cue issue creating the illusion of unpinned menus.
Suggested Fix: Implement pinning behavior for the sidebar menu and headings in light mode to match dark mode functionality.
